Transaction e0f0285c4d5dd7d2417ce7789231fe6ff9d665b3f78e9bda16bb8dc1743bb2ea
1 Input
1 Output
-
e0f0285c4d5dd7d2417ce7789231fe6ff9d665b3f78e9bda16bb8dc1743bb2ea:0
- value
- 2626129
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63dbcd34764456c653886a05027782a5d8b523cc OP_EQUAL
- address
- 3Ao28ciWNWbf6pWgFNN99okjPoyEh53N9M